Oak Plaza Hotels on Saturday hosted Journalists in the country to an exclusive dinner party aimed at acknowledging the support and contribution that the media have played in growth of the hotel.
Both veterans and upcoming journalists attended the party to dine and wine the night away. Also present was the President of the Ghana Journalist Association (GJA), Mr. Affail Monney
In her welcome address, the General Manager of the Oak Plaza Hotels, Ms. Hazel Gumpo touted management quest to partner with the Ghanaian journalist to take the industry to a greater height “as the hotel continues to redefine the standards within the industry”
“We continue to redefine standards by taking our corporate social responsibilities seriously. With our key focus on education we work with AMSCO, the African Management Services Company to ensure we train our staff”, she said
Ms. Gumpo announced the appointment of a new Group Executive Chef, Duncan Wales, new Group Food and Beverage Manager, Nahshon Matheka and the new Chief Engineer, Nestor Atsunyo who all come on board with a wealth of knowledge in the industry for a much improved service
The President GJA, Mr. Affail Monney in a remark applauded the Oak Plaza Group for their giant strides in the hospitality industry and pledged GJA’s readiness to partner them to see the growth of the industry
